Understanding Football OTAs: Schedule, Purpose, and Importance

Football franchises' Organized Training Activities, or OTAs, are a significant part of the springtime preparation process . Typically lasting over three segments in May and June, OTAs offer players the occasion to rehearse plays, build chemistry, and acclimate to the new offensive and defensive systems . While controlled contact is featured, OTAs are mainly focused on exercises and teaching the game plan . They’re less intense than training the training period but are exceedingly important for assessing player preparedness and ensuring the club is well-prepared for the upcoming season. Essentially, OTAs are a stepping stone toward peak performance.
